General-duty citation text
Section 6(a) of the Puerto Rico Occupational Safety and Health Act: The employer did not furnish employment and a place of employment which were free from recognized hazards that were causing or likely to cause death or physical harm to employees in that employees were exposed to eye irritation, temporary or permanent vision impairment, or blindness: Seccion 6(a) de la Ley de Seguridad y Salud en el Trabajo de Puerto Rico: El patrono no proveyo empleo y un sitio de empleo libre de riesgos reconocidos que esten causando o que puedan causar muerte o dano fisico a los empleados, por cuanto empleados estaban expuestos a irritacion de los ojos, dano temporero o permanente a la vision y ceguera: a)At Barceloneta Wastewater Treatment Plant, Scrubber area near Pump House, was an eye wash station withouth a controlled flow of water capable of delivering to eyes a minimum of 1.5 litres (.4 gallons) per minute for 15 minutes. The water valve was closed an located in an area far from the station and was neccesary a wrench to open it. When the valve was opened were leaks in the station. In the area was used caustic soda (12sodium hypochlorite) that is corrosive. Employees were exposed to eye irritation, temporary or permanent vision impairment, or blindness. Among others, one feasible and acceptable abatement method to correct this hazard, in accordance with ANSI Z358.1-1990 Standard for Emergency Eyewash and Shower Equipment, is: Correct the water valve to ensure that always be open without leaks an a controlled flow of water capable of deliver to eyes a minimun of 1.5 litres (.4 gallons) per minute for 15 minutes in case of an emergency. a)En la planta de tratamiento de aguas usadas en Barceloneta, area del "scrubber" cerca de casa de bombas, habia una estacion de lavado de ojos sin flujo de agua controlado capaz de llevar a los ojos un minimo de 1.5 litros (.4 galones) por minuto por 15 minutos.
